Driver Qualification File Management

DQF builds and audits referencing current 49 CFR §391.51 requirements, including CDLIS MVR and Clearinghouse obligations.

  • New-hire DQF build & checklist
  • Existing file audit & correction
  • Clearinghouse query tracking
  • MVR pull scheduling & review

DQF Checklist

Audit Prep Checklist

DQFs, vehicle maintenance records, hours of service, drug & alcohol program, training docs, accident register. Print it, use it, thank me later.
